Description
"Having refused a commission from the dowager queen of Scotland, Lymond turns mercenary, heading to Malta to observe the crusading order of Knights Hospitaller of St. John, a brotherhood of monks sworn to defend Christendom with swords instead of sermons. The knights' beloved leader, Sir Graham Reid Malett, is devout and charming, and openly declares it his mission to turn Lymond from his mercenary ways and bring him into the order. But as the Turkish fleet launches a series of devastating attacks, Lymond comes to realize that there may be a much deadlier enemy closer at hand: an adversary ho is as subtle as he is savage, and whose piety conceals an absolute genius for evil."--Page 4 of cover.
